BlackRock’s updated outlook for the rest of 2018
Image: In the Q2 2018 Global Investment Outlook, BlackRock details the asset class preferences and highlights two key risks to the global expansion and risk assets: the potential for trade wars in the face of rising U.S. protectionism and a spike in real yields.

CRI Group Granted First Ever ISO 37001:2016 Anti-Bribery Management Accreditation by Dubai Accreditation Department (DAC)
Corporate Research and Investigations LLC “CRI Group” has been granted accreditation by the Dubai Accreditation Department (DAC) as an ISO 37001:2016 Anti-Bribery Management System Certification and Conformity Assessment Body.
